          Originally posted by ddgaff1132
          The other thing to be known is that Penn State is considered its own Police Municipality inside center county PA. It could be said that reporting any crime or Heresay of a crime to College Officials is akin to reporting it to the Mayor.
          This is true, and I don't think it's understood outside of central PA, and maybe a few other areas with really large campuses/enrollments. This is also one area that I want to see explored further. I have to wonder whether having a police force report up through college administrators is really the most honest and effective way to do it. I'm not saying that it isn't - but I think it's worth reviewing.
